Book title: The Drug Book
Publication Year: 2013
Author : Michael C. Gerald
Summary :
This book explores 250 of the most intriguing drug milestones from the 60,000 BCE to modern times. It provides the inside scoop on an array of mind and body-altering substances that have the most notable impact on the course of human history and the inventions f modern medicines. Each entry is written in a short summary but packed full with information and accompanied by a stunning colour image of that particular drug to help readers to recognise that particular drug. It also tell us how human beings were able to identify these drugs  and how they were used  to cure unknown sickness in the olden days.
